There are a few reasons why this wouldnt work on an 03-06.
For 1, unless your O2 Sensor is on the Exaust manifold, you cant remove the piping before that. It needs the o2 to work.
2. There is probably a second sensor after the cat. If this doesnt work, the car wont either.
3. It would be loud as heck, so you would get pulled over very very quickly. Any self-respecting traffic cop would know what they are looking at and slap a defect notice on pretty quickly. You would not even get close to passing the loudness test either.

he asked about removing his muffler.
It is a separate piece AFTER the midpipe with the O2 sensor.
As in there is about 3" of pipe between the muffler and it's flange...
Even if you did remove the second O2 sensor, the car will still run.
You will just have a CEL with the O2 sensor code...
However, it isn't the best idea, as everyone else has already said...
